Anyhow, I wanted to let you know that Max Lucado will be preaching the weekend services at Southeast Christian Church in Louisville this coming weekend, January 19-20. And if you're half the fan my aunt Sherry is, you won't want to miss it! This could be a great opportunity for a little road trip and a chance to hear one of our most popular preachers. Lucado's modern application of scripture mixed with light-hearted humor makes him a wonderful author and public speaker. He will be preaching on his latest book "The 3:16 Promise." After each service, he will be available for an autograph signing. So if you have the book, you may want to bring it along. Southeast is located just east of downtown Louisville off of I-64 on Blankenbaker Parkway. The 3 services he will be preaching are Saturday at 5:00 PM, Sunday at 9:00 AM and 11:15 AM.
